Default Power windows always hot mod.

I always disliked having to turn the key to raise and lower windows. Tapped into the 30 amp power relay and jumped to the power window fuse which is nearby.Wahlah works fantastic. The only thing i notice is the auto button seems to have a very dim led behind it..probably minimal miliamp draw. In operation for 3 weeks now, no issues.
